FV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

127 of the 4,000 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in First Trust Dorsey Wright Focus 5 ETF (FV)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$1.25B — down 14% from $1.45B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 23 funds opened new FV positions and 15 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 27 added to existing stakes and 64 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Susquehanna International Group, adding an estimated $5.55M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$72.9M.
